India's Foreign Policy In The Neighbourhood Not In Good Shape?

India has seen some setbacks in foreign policy in its neighbourhood. Seychelles has cancelled a major Indian naval base project, and the Maldives has refused to give visas to Indian workers. India's foreign policy in the region could come under pressure.

Related Videos